Stayed Sep 10, 2019On arrival we were greeted by Giuseppe who was truly delightful. He took the trouble to give us a brief tour of Perugia by car pointing out the best local amenities and places of interest which was incredibly helpful. The apartment was well appointed with furnishings, crockery, tea towels, bath towels and flannels. Pool towels are not generally provided although if you forget to take your own as we did you can hire a towel for a fee. It should be noted the apartment is not on ground level but is accessible up a flight of steps. Giuseppe provided a welcome pack which was great so there was no need to rush straight out to the supermarket for supplies. A nice touch. Thank you Giuseppe. We enjoyed our stay at Villa Nuba. The pool area is well tended with plenty of loungers and chairs available. The region is full of beautiful places to visit steeped in Etruscan and Roman history. Villa Nubia is a great base from which to explore the Umbrian countryside, food and wine. Perugia itself is a walkable distance from the villa mostly up hill but that makes the walk home even more enjoyable! Definitely worth a visit. This was a great place to stay and I wouldn’t hesitate to recommend it.

Stayed Dec 31, 1969I stayed in the Bonfigli self catering apartment at the Charming Villa Nuba and it was as beautiful as the photo’s on the website. Giuseppe and Elga were fantastic hosts, welcoming, helpful and accommodating. Perugia town is about a 20 minute uphill walk away and Giuseppe will give you a tour of the town to get your bearings, help you go shopping for food if you need it and collect you from the airport if you don’t have a car. In fact, this was one of the additional plus points, you don’t need a car to get around, everything is a lovely walk away and public transport is affordable and reliable. Giuseppe will give you maps and lots of tips on what to see as well. He even managed to hunt down recommendations for vegetarian restaurants for me and I can happily recommend L’Erba Voglio and a La Taverna (vegetarian friendly and amazing) Not only is Perugia a great stepping off point to explore Umbria but Perugia itself is worth a visit, stunningly perched atop a hill and looking out towards Assisi.

Stayed Dec 31, 1969We had a fantastic week at Villa Nuba in the del Bonfigli and were very sad to leave - a week wasn't long enough ! We went to Umbria last year and visited Orvieto, Todi and Spoleto. This holiday we spent 3 days visiting Perugia and 3 days visiting Gubbio, Assisi & Spello and Trevi,Montefalco and Bevagna. All these places are beautiful and only between 20- 40 minutes away from Villa Nuba - so the perfect location ! We also liked being able to walk into town in the evenings and one day took the bus which are extremely frequent. Although August nowhere was busy and there are so many amazing places to see and eat and drink . We loved the apartment - fantastic spa and jacuzzi which we used and the pool area was amazing. What set this rental above others is the friendliness of the owner Giuseppe,who we loved ! He is passionate about Villa Nuba and wants to share that with his guests . We appreciated him taking us in his car to show us Perugia and all the other help he gave us. We can't wait to go back!
